And finally—MS Vintage.
At MS Vintage, a law office-cum-vintage store, past-decade offerings fill every nook and corner, including the bathroom, where Maguire, without hesitation, rifles through the racks.
"I love how everything here has a story to tell," she says of the goods. Most of the stock is sourced from estate sales and vintage fairs in London and Paris.
